If you don't know, now you know - Azealia Banks is the newest addition to Female Rap and let me tell you this girl has a sick flow!
Banks was signed to record label XL Records and was working with producer Richard Russell but apparently left that same year because of conflicting ideas. Ms. Bank$ stated:
"Richard [Russell] was cool, but as soon as I didn't want to use his beats, it got real sour. He wound up calling me 'amateur' and the XL interns started talking shit about me. It just got real fucking funny. I was like, 'I didn't come here for a date. I came here to cut some fucking records.' I got turned off on the music industry and disappeared for a bit. I went into a bit of a depression."
Good thing she stayed true to her artistry. The artist went on to say that's when she moved to Montreal, Quebec (Woooo Canada! lol) and began recording music on her own. That's when she recorded the hit 'L8R' and other songs using Youtube as her tool to distribute her music. Can't deny her hustle!
